Median house prices in the UK are 8x median incomes. Banks will lend you something like 4-5x income on a mortgage. Low interest rates aren't helping most people, they're hurting by pushing up house prices. Only those with significant capital for a deposit benefit. |
|
Most people buy as a couple, so this is achievable.
